Daily Downers: Water, water everywhere

Rain Bad news is funnier read all in a row --

>> Waterworld circa 2070, sort of. Some 150 million people will be at risk from flooding by 2070, and at-risk coastal property could have a value of $35 trillion, says a report from the Organization for Economic Cooperation and Development.

>> The number of severe rainfalls and heavy snows is going up, according to an Environment America report.

>> The OC's getting a webcam to help warn residents about flooding. The first one will go up at Santiago Creek; the Malibu Canyon area'll get theirs soon too.
